1. Xterra Treadmill

If you're interested in getting into the running game, consider this Cheap treadmill with incline from Xterra. The company has earned a solid reputation for its budget-friendly and durable machines that can be purchased on the internet or in stores at Costco. The TRX3500 is an ultra-performance machine powered by a smooth and quiet 3.0 HP motor that is capable of speeds of up to 12 mph. The strong, heavy-gauge welded frame provides durability. It is equipped with XTRASoft Deck cushioning technology and a 20" x60" exercise surface. This model also has a powerful 0-12% power incline to increase calorie burning and muscles toning benefits. A large, multi-color backlit LCD screen displays all of your workout feedback including speed, time and distance, calories, heart rate and your program's profile. It includes 30 pre-programmed workouts and space for two custom ones. There are also a number of convenient features, such as speed and incline buttons located on the console.

This Xterra Treadmill comes with a hefty lifetime motor and frame warranty, as well as 2 years of parts and a 1 year in-home labor warranty which makes it a great investment in your fitness. Other features that are convenient include built-in speakers as well as a reading rack and accessory holders to keep your things in reach. Also its built-in carriage design lets you fold the deck up at the press of a button. Moreover, the Lift Assist and Safe Drop features ensure added security when lifting or dropping.

2. NordicTrack Treadmill

NordicTrack offers a treadmill for every type of runner. Whether you are a distance runner, sprinter or hill climber, we have a model to match your style. The premium C Series is for serious runners who want to do intense exercises. It features 22-in. touchscreen display that streams iFit classes, automatic trainer controls, and a cushioned deck.

The less expensive EXP and Commercial Series are great for beginners and people with limited space and budget. The EXP is smaller in footprint and a foldable design, while the Commercial Series is non-foldable but still comes with essential workout features, such as the integration of iFit and SmartAdjust incline controls.

All treadmills that are iFit-enabled from NordicTrack feature smart adjustments to speed, incline, and duration however, the Commercial 2450 goes the extra mile with its wide belt with a 7-foot width and a powerful motor. It also has a swivel-screen to allow you to view your iFit exercise on a separate tablet or smartphone.

The setup process takes approximately an hour, so make sure to have enough time. The set-up is easy. You'll require an adjustable Allen wrench as well as a Phillips screwdriver. The instructions are simple and there are diagrams to help those who are more visual learners. The treadmill is hefty, but has wheels at the bottom to allow it to be moved around. The tread deck is a little shorter than some other models, so this treadmill may not be the best option for runners who are taller.

4. iFit Treadmill Plus

If you're looking to mix up your cardio workouts, improve your endurance and avoid boredom, an incline treadmill is a great option to keep your muscles active. You can give your body a completely different exercise by running for 2 minutes on a steep slope, then walking for another two minutes on flat ground. This will boost your metabolism while burning calories. A treadmill with an inclined surface enables you to perform intervals to increase your energy.

Although treadmills that fold up used to be associated with limited capabilities and features however, the iFit Treadmill Plus is a excellent example of a treadmill that doesn't sacrifice functionality in the name of portability. The treadmill weighs 249 pounds, comes with wheels for easy transportation, and also features gas shocks that help you safely raise or lower the deck. The model can be placed under your bed. It's an excellent choice for apartments and small spaces.

The model also comes with a 7-inch HD Smart Touchscreen and Bluetooth audio to make your workouts more enjoyable with your favourite music or stream Netflix, Hulu, or YouTube. The iFit Treadmill Plus has a powerful motor that can reach up to 12 mph which is more than enough speed for most everyday runners and joggers. Its ability to incline is impressive as well, raising to gradients of up 15 percent quickly and easily to recreate the feeling of hilly runs or power walks.
